description Artificial intelligence (AI) has revolutionized many sectors with its development, but it is also likely to pose new threats when used maliciously. This study examines the implications of state and nonstate actors using AI to conduct more sophisticated cyber-attacks and their potential consequences for international relations and global security. Cyber-attack detection has become more automated, targeted, and challenging due to rapid advances in AI. Thanks to AI, adversaries can now impersonate humans, manipulate data, eavesdrop on conversations, and exploit system weaknesses on an unprecedented scale. Unchecked, AI-enabled cyber-attacks can undermine diplomatic relations, increase the likelihood of military conflict between governments, and destabilize the economy. The international community will need new legal frameworks and technological measures to mitigate these risks. International cooperation is necessary to limit the development of AI cyber weapons, develop robust systems, and establish guidelines for responsible state activity in cyberspace. Through cooperation and foresight, the potential of AI is more likely to be achieved while reducing the likelihood of intensified cyber warfare. This paper provides a broad literature perspective and offers recommendations for both legal and technological solutions to reduce the likelihood of the effects of AI-based cyber-attacks.
